Ostrya Scopoli. Common name: Hop-hornbeam, Ironwood.
A genus of 5-9 species, trees, of temperate regions of the Northern Hemisphere.
Subfamily: Coryloideae.References: Furlow (1997) In Flora of North America Editorial Committee (1997); Govaerts & Frodin (1998); Kubitzki (1993b) In Kubitzki, Rohwer, & Bittrich (1993). Show full citations.
